fix login
This commit is contained in:
@@ -6,6 +6,7 @@ import {
|
|||||||
Repository,
|
Repository,
|
||||||
CreateDateColumn,
|
CreateDateColumn,
|
||||||
Column,
|
Column,
|
||||||
|
BeforeInsert,
|
||||||
} from 'typeorm';
|
} from 'typeorm';
|
||||||
import { User } from './user.entity';
|
import { User } from './user.entity';
|
||||||
import { Injectable } from '@nestjs/common';
|
import { Injectable } from '@nestjs/common';
|
||||||
@@ -25,6 +26,11 @@ export class SessionKey {
|
|||||||
|
|
||||||
@CreateDateColumn()
|
@CreateDateColumn()
|
||||||
createdAt: Date;
|
createdAt: Date;
|
||||||
|
|
||||||
|
@BeforeInsert()
|
||||||
|
setPWRevision() {
|
||||||
|
this.pwRevision = this.user.pwRevision;
|
||||||
|
}
|
||||||
}
|
}
|
||||||
|
|
||||||
@Injectable()
|
@Injectable()
|
||||||
|
|||||||
@@ -81,7 +81,6 @@ export class UsersService {
|
|||||||
|
|
||||||
const s = this.sessionRepo.create({
|
const s = this.sessionRepo.create({
|
||||||
user,
|
user,
|
||||||
pwRevision: user.pwRevision,
|
|
||||||
});
|
});
|
||||||
const session = await this.sessionRepo.save(s);
|
const session = await this.sessionRepo.save(s);
|
||||||
this.activityRepo.logLogin();
|
this.activityRepo.logLogin();
|
||||||
|
|||||||
Reference in New Issue
Block a user